We are excited to deliver this series discussing all things chaos and all things Burning Man. We’ll lift the veil to show you behind the scenes of Celtic Chaos camp, and what it takes to build and run a sound camp like ours. We’ll also delve deep into our experiences from Burning Man and how those experiences have impacted us and created a ripple effect in our lives. For any first-time burners, there will be lots of tips shared throughout the series that will help you both prepare for Burning Man and re-entry afterward.

    I speak with Dave Keane, the creator of The Folly, an outstanding installation at Burning Man 2019.     How it all started: Natasha The Queen of Chaos

    Play Episode Play 9 sec Highlight Listen Later May 19, 2022 67:21


    In our first episode of the series, we chat with Natasha aka The Queen of Chaos, and Celtic Chaos co-founder. We go right back to the start and discuss the journey from Natasha's first trip to Burning Man in 2010, to the creation of Celtic Chaos in 2013, right up to the present day. The episode also pays tribute to Celtic Chaos co-founder Stephen Crowe, who sadly passed away in 2020, and we discuss his impact on the Celtic Chaos community.
